Dual Eclipse Award champion Covfefe helped Into Mischief to his first leading sire title in 2019 by flaunting her speed. The filly's four stakes wins on the season – capped by the Breeders' Cup Filly and Mare Sprint – included a track record-setting performance in the Grade 3 Miss Preakness Stakes at Pimlico, and a win in the Dogwood Stakes at Churchill Downs in which she missed champion Groupie Doll's track mark by just seven-hundredths of a second.

As Tapit continues to emerge as a sire of sires, his sons could be taking aim on the 2020 Kentucky Oaks, as two of them swept the exacta in Saturday's Grade 3 Monmouth Oaks, one of the final prep races. Tapiture, who stands at Darby Dan Farm, sired the victorious Hopeful Growth, while Tapizar's daughter Project Whiskey, previously the winner of the Grade 3 Delaware Oaks, finished second.

Triple Crown winner American Pharoah, last year's leading freshman sire, hit another milestone in his stud career on Sunday. Pista was a 6 1/2-length winner of her debut going 10 furlongs on soft turf at Galway in Ireland, becoming her sire's 50th individual winner. The victories for the Coolmore stallion have come in seven different countries.

Multiple graded stakes winner Timeline will begin his stud career next year at Iowa State University, joining a solid group of stallions and mares at the teaching program, which has developed into a prominent regional commercial program.
